
Vasic Appearing At Benefit For Kids With Cancer Foundation
September 18, 2008 - Xtreme Soccer League (XSL)
New Jersey Ironmen News Release
Newark, N.J. (Thursday, September 18, 2008) - Fan favorite Goran Vasic will head out to the Jackson Justice Complex this Saturday, representing the Ironmen at a special benefit game for the Kids with Cancer Foundation. Presented by the Jackson Soccer Club, Vasic will be on hand for the 7:00 p.m. kickoff when the Jackson Soccer Club coaches host the Jackson Police and Fire Department on the pitch.
"I'm delighted to come support this event," Vasic commented. "(My wife) Stacey lost her brother to cancer ten years ago, so this is something that really hits home for me. Anything that I can do to promote awareness, I am more than happy to do."
Admission to the event is free for kids, and adults are admitted for a $5 donation. In addition to the charity match-up, live entertainment, food and beverages will be supplied for those in attendance. For kids under the age of 15-years-old, there will also be a dribble/pass/juggling/shooting accuracy contest. Prizes will be awarded to individual age group winners, divided into U8/U9, U10/U11, U12/U13 and U14/15. Joining Vasic for the event will be United States Soccer Hall of Fame inductee Tab Ramos.

The form of cancer that Stacey Vasic lost her brother, Michael John Silva, to was a rare form of bone cancer known as Ewing's Sarcoma. Her father is currently in the beginning stages of opening a children's cancer hospital in Beijing, China, and he is naming the facility in honor of his late son.
